Understanding Stem Cell Therapy Costs: A Comprehensive Guide

Navigating the extensive landscape of stem cell therapy can be confusing, particularly when it comes to understanding the associated costs. This detailed guide aims to shed light on the diverse factors that influence stem cell therapy prices and provide you with the tools needed to make wise financial decisions.

The cost of stem cell therapy ranges significantly based on a number of factors. These include the type of stem cells used, the condition being treated, the severity of the case, the region of the treatment center, and the span of the therapy regimen.

Additionally, costs may include initial evaluations, laboratory procedures, stem cell harvesting, administration fees, post-treatment monitoring, and potential therapy expenses.

It's essential to discuss your physician to obtain a personalized cost estimate based on your individual circumstances. They can provide you with a detailed breakdown of the projected expenses and explore any insurance coverage options that may be available to you.

Remember, choosing a reputable treatment center with experienced medical professionals is paramount. Prioritize quality care and transparency in communication to ensure a fruitful treatment outcome.
